WWA The Eruption is an interesting piece in the world of wrestling documentaries, albeit with an unclear production background. The atmosphere is charged, capturing the raw energy of a wrestling event where Nathan Jones takes on Scott Steiner. The pacing is brisk, featuring fast cuts and crowd reactions that pull you right into the spectacle. Sid Vicious's role as the ringside enforcer adds a layer of unpredictability, making the matches feel more like a high-stakes drama. While the film lacks some polish in performance and production quality, it has its charm, especially for those who appreciate the wrestling scene of the early 2000s and the personalities involved.
WWA The Eruption is somewhat of a rarity in the wrestling documentary realm, not widely circulated and often overshadowed by larger promotions. This title has drawn interest among collectors who appreciate the early days of the World Wrestling All-Stars and its roster. Original VHS copies can be elusive, making them a prized find for wrestling enthusiasts looking to complete their collections.
